## Authentication

The Merrow dedupe service merges duplicate customer records across the Saltbrook regional databases. All API calls require a scoped internal credential; contractors receive one limited to the sandbox dataset, which contains synthetic records only. Please do not attempt to reuse this credential against production endpoints, as the gateway logs and rejects cross-environment calls. Set it in your local environment exactly as issued. Your sandbox key is provided below.

service key, tafog-fajop: kto11_qcz7hs8cjIG

## Onboarding: Puzzlewright Crossword Generator

Puzzlewright builds the daily grids for the Larkfield Gazette pipeline. As release manager, you own the Friday cut: the generator produces candidate grids overnight, the editorial filter scores them, and the top grid ships at noon. Releases are gated by the checksum job; if it fails, roll back to the prior grid rather than regenerating. Access to the release vault requires two things: your manager-level role in Gridhall, and the recovery passphrase that appears directly below this paragraph.

recovery phrase for tafop-fawep: zorwyn-ulaox

Subject: Medical-cooler run — Larkspur field clinic. Shift lead: two validated coolers go out tomorrow at 06:30 for the Larkspur clinic. Confirm ice-pack conditioning tonight, log internal temps at load, and seal both lids. The driver must not break the cold chain en route. At the clinic, the hand-over follows the confidential instruction below.

dispatch memo: the sorius tamius courier leaves the praeth ledger at gate 4873 under passcode 928014

Quarterly Planning Note — Heads of Department

Quick update: the Willowgate tooling migration has slipped again, now landing mid-Q3. Blame a mix of vendor delays and our own underscoping — lesson learned. Please hold off on dependent rollouts and flag anything blocked. Budgets stay as-is for now. The plan we're steering toward is set out just below.

management briefing: Only 33 of the 205 pilot accounts renewed Kasath, so a churn review is set for October 17. Weniusek Logistics is in early talks to buy Holethax Freight for about $345.6 million.